Lumbaler diskogener Schmerz ist verantwortlich für zahllose Arbeitsausfälle und verursacht
Kosten in Millionenhöhe. In den letzten Jahren haben minimalinvasive Therapieverfahren
deutlich an Akzeptanz gewonnen. Das jahrhundertealte Dilemma dieser Schmerzen ist
dennoch bis heute nicht gelöst. Sicher ist nur: Diskogene Schmerzen haben viele Gründe.
Aus dem Nucleus pulposus austretende biochemische Substanzen sind sicherlich für die
Entstehung von Entzündungen und somit von Schmerz verantwortlich. Neuropeptide, freigesetzt
von den peripheren Enden nozizeptiver afferenter Bahnen, sind Entzündungsmediatoren,
also Schmerzerzeuger. Die den Diskus versorgenden Nerven sind mittlerweile bekannt
und können mit guten Ergebnissen denerviert werden. Bei diesen Nerven von posterior
nach anterior handelt es sich um die sinuvertebralen Nerven, die Rami communicantes
und den Truncus sympathicus.
Discogenic pain has been responsible for a countless number of missed workdays and
millions if not billions of dollars of lost revenue. Minimaly invasive interventional
therapies of the discogenic back pain gained significant acceptance among the proceduralists.
The centuries old dilemma of discogenic low back pain has by no means been answered.
We know today that discogenic low back pain has a multitude of causes. The leaking
„chemical soup” within the nucleus pulposus is certainly responsible for causing inflammation
and thus pain. However, neuropeptides released from peripheral endings of nociceptive
afferents are also inflammatory mediators and pain generators. The nerves innervating
the discs have been identified and in many cases denervated with good results. These
nerves from posterior to anterior include the sinuvertebral nerve, the rami communicantes,
and the sympathetic trunk. Diagnosing discogenic low back pain is the key to successful
treatment. Classically this should be a low back pain in a „band-like” distribution
without radiculopathy that is worse in the morning, worse with Valsalva, and aggravated
by standing in flexion. Provocative discography with manometric monitoring is essential
in aiding the diagnosis. Once the diagnosis is confirmed, a multitude of invasive
therapy may be offered including: L2 root sleeve blocks, intradiscal RFTC, RFTC of
the rami communicantes, or Comparative data on the effectiveness of the above-mentioned
procedures is lacking and may in fact be an excellent topic for future discussion.
